John Rety - writer, editor and publisher, chess player, anarchist and pacifist - was best known in the literary world for his contributions to poetry: he established the long-running and much loved Torriano Meeting House poetry readings and Hearing Eye press. Less well known is John's own poetry. Notebook in Hand is a selection from his five collections as well as unpublished and new poems - he was still writing up until his untimely death in February 2010. His poetry is both simple and complex - tender, funny, poignant, and companionable, it is also edgy, acerbic, troubled and disappointed. As well as his better-known comic poetry,<ki> Notebook in Hand presents tender lyrics and trenchant political meditations, some of which may surprise, but will certainly delight, his readers.

John Rety (1930-2010) was a writer, editor and founder of Hearing Eye press. He published several books and pamphlets of his own poetry, including Banal Incidents from My First Period, Song of Anarchy and Other Poems and In the Museum.
Martin Parker is a visual and sound artist with an MA in Fine Art from Central Saint Martin's, London. He works as a freelance graphic designer and clients include Tate Modern, The Wallace Collection and Royal Museums Greenwich. His art has been exhibited in Edinburgh, London and abroad and also featured on several books, magazines and album covers.
